General Description of Concerts: Experienced chamber music players who have a group together have the opportunity to perform at Kirribilli. These concerts are held several times a year at the Kirribilli Neighbourhood Centre (KNC), commencing 5pm on the first Sunday afternoon of the month. They are variously referred to as Kirribilli Concerts and as Sunset Concerts.
Travel
Car: parking may be difficult and time should be allowed to walk from the car to the KNC.
Rail: KNC is a 5-minute stroll from Milsons Point Railway Station; there is a frequent rail service from Town Hall, and a 15-minute service from the North Shore.
Ferry: Milsons Point Wharf (map) is a short walk under Sydney Harbour Bridge to the KNC. There is a ferry every half hour (timetable) which takes five minutes from Circular Quay and nine minutes from Balmain.
Venue: The Kirribilli Neighbourhood Centre (KNC) is a heritage-listed sandstone building (more detail) at 16-18 Fitzroy St, Kirribilli near the intersection with Jeffrey St (map).
